#431697 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#431697 is composed of 26.3% red, 8.6%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.6%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 260.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 33.9%. #431697 color hex could be obtained by blending #862cff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#431697 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#431697 has RGB values of R:67, G:22,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 4396695.

Shades and Tints of #431697
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06020e is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
